Cravo & Canela Roda De Samba presents an evening of traditional Brazilian samba music, performed in the authentic "roda" format where musicians gather in a circle. This event is dedicated to preserving and sharing the cultural heritage of samba, offering a direct connection to its roots. The ensemble focuses on classic samba repertoire, inviting participation and creating an immersive musical environment.

Attendees can expect an engaging and communal atmosphere, typical of a roda de samba. The event takes place at the "Samba No Pátio" Venue, an outdoor setting that complements the relaxed and social nature of the music. The duration of the performance is designed to allow for an extended appreciation of the music and the opportunity to soak in the rhythms. The audience typically includes those familiar with Brazilian culture and newcomers eager to discover samba.

Tickets are required for entry. The "Samba No Pátio" Venue is located within walking distance of the Trindade metro station, approximately a 5-minute walk. Further details regarding accessibility and family-friendliness are not specified.
